1. What is a forging gear blank?

A forging gear blank is a pre-form of a gear that is created through the process of forging. Forging involves shaping metal by applying pressure to it, often with the use of heat. Gear blanks are typically made from materials such as steel, aluminum, or titanium, depending on the specific requirements of the gear being produced.

4. How do you determine the right material for forging gear blanks?

The material for forging gear blanks should be chosen based on the specific requirements of the gear being produced. Factors such as strength, durability, and corrosion resistance should be considered when selecting the material. Steel is the most commonly used material for forging gear blanks due to its strength and versatility.

5. What are the different types of forging processes used for gear blanks?

There are several different forging processes that can be used to create gear blanks, including open-die forging, closed-die forging, and upset forging. Each of these processes has its own advantages and limitations, so it is essential to choose the right process based on the requirements of the gear being produced.
